CAS No.: | 790304-84-6 |
---|---|
Name: | Isoquinoline, 6-(1-methylethyl)- (9CI) |
Article Data: | 4 |
Molecular Structure: | |
Formula: | C12H13 N |
Molecular Weight: | 171.242 |
Synonyms: | 6-Isopropylisoquinoline |
Density: | 1.026±0.06 g/cm3(Predicted) |
Melting Point: | 44-45 °C |
Boiling Point: | 284.1±9.0 °C(Predicted) |
PSA: | 12.89000 |
LogP: | 3.35820 |
6-bromo-isoquinoline
isopropylmagnesium chloride
6-isopropylisoquinoline
Conditions | Yield |
---|---|
Stage #1: isopropylmagnesium chloride With zinc(II) chloride In tetrahydrofuran at 0℃; for 1.5h; Inert atmosphere; Stage #2: With (1,1'-bis(diphenylphosphino)ferrocene)palladium(II) dichloride In tetrahydrofuran for 0.25h; Stage #3: 6-bromo-isoquinoline In tetrahydrofuran for 12h; | 75% |
